给执行权限linux
❶ 怎么样给linux文件添加可执行权限
一、基本权限的修改
查看权限: ll
10位:1 3 3 3
所有者,所属组,其他人。
修改权限: chmod 命令
r w x :对应 4 2 1 数字。
4 2 1 对应的是二进制数字,4——100 2——10 1——1
-R 是循环给下面的文件夹 来赋予权限。
修改权限的方式
#chmod u+x cang.av
#给文件所有者 加 x 权限
#chmod g+w,o+w fu.av
#给用户组 和 其他人 加w 权限 可以用 - 来删除权限。必须要知道原来的权限
#chmod a=rwx feng.av
# 给所有人 rwx权限
#可以用 chmod g=rw,u=rwx cang.av ——在不知道原始权限的情况下可以直接使用这个方法 = 来直接赋予。
二、权限的作用
r 读
w 写
x 执行
权限对文件的作用:
注意:文件的 w 是 不包含 删除权限的。 删除是 通过文件的上级目录来控制的。
权限对目录的作用:
注意:对文件来讲:最高权限是 x
对目录来讲:最高权限是 w
所以目录权限一般为 0 5(rx) 7(rwx)
三、其他权限命令
3.1 #修改文件所有者
chown 用户名 文件名
--例如:chown ds fengj.av
3.2 #修改文件的所属组
chgrp 组名 文件名
--例如: chgrp group1 fengj.av
四、文件默认权限
r w x
4 2 1
umask 在/etc/profile 中定义了 新建文件的默认赋予权限。
❷ 怎么样给linux文件添加可执行权限
修改文件权限用chmod命令,而给文件添加可执行权限的命令是:chmod a+x 文件名
这里的x表示可执行权限(读、写、可执行三种权限分别是用r、w、x来表示);而那个a表示all,就是用户、用户组和其他用户三种身份的权限值都进行修改(如果只修改用户权限(user)、用户组权限(group)、其他用户(others)三种身份其中的一种,可以用u、g或o来代替那个字母a);x前面的加号表示添加权限(如果是去掉某个权限就是英文减号)。
❸ linux系统中,给文件授予可执行权限的命令
在root用户下执行:chmod 755 filename
❹ linux 给用户sudo 和 操作文件权限
给读写权限(当前目录下所有文件)
chmod -R 755 ./
给读写可执行权限
chmod -R 777 ./
当前目录
chmod -R 777 xxx
-rw------- (600) 只有所有者才有读和写的权限
-rw-r--r-- (644) 只有所有者才有读和写的权限,组群和其他人只有读的权限
-rwx------ (700) 只有所有者才有读,写,执行的权限
-rwxr-xr-x (755) 只有所有者才有读,写,执行的权限,组群和其他人只有读和执行的权限
-rwx--x--x (711) 只有所有者才有读,写,执行的权限,组群和其他人只有执行的权限
-rw-rw-rw- (666) 每个人都有读写的权限
-rwxrwxrwx (777) 每个人都有读写和执行的权限
[root@localhost ~]# chown [-R] 所有者 文件或目录
❺ 怎么样给linux文件添加可执行权限
请自行安装SSH远程工具
远程连接上linux服务器
我们创建一个sh的文件
看看我们创建的文件
这里可以看到是没有可执行权限的
接下来我们要用到chmod命令
先看看chmod命令的帮助信息
接着我们添加可执行权限
chmod 777 test.sh
设置完成之后在来看看文件属性
❻ linux的“执行权限”是执行什么
Linux的权限不是很细致,只有RWX三种x0dx0ar(Read,读取):对文件而言,具有读取文件内容的权限;对目录来说,具有浏览目录的权限。x0dx0aw(Write,写入):对文件而言,具有新增,修改,删除文件内容的权限;对目录来说,具有新建,删除,修改,移动目录内文件的权限。x0dx0ax(eXecute,执行):对文件而言,具有执行文件的权限;对目录了来说该用户具有进入目录的权限。x0dx0a1、目录的只读访问不允许使用cd进入目录,必须要有执行的权限才能进入。x0dx0a2、只有执行权限只能进入目录,不能看到目录下的内容,要想看到目录下的文件名和目录名,需要可读权限。x0dx0a3、一个文件能不能被删除,主要看该文件所在的目录对用户是否具有写权限,如果目录对用户没有写权限,则该目录下的所有文件都不能被删除,文件所有者除外x0dx0a4、目录的w位不设置,即使你拥有目录中某文件的w权限也不能写该文件
❼ 怎么样给linux文件添加可执行权限
Linux文件权限修改用chmod命令,添加可执行权限的命令类似于下面这样:
chmod a+x 文件名
x表示可执行权限,a表示all,就是用户的(user)、用户组(group)、其他用户(others)三种身份的可执行权限都添加上。如果只添加用户的权限(user)、用户组(group)、其他用户(others)三种身份中的其中一个,可以用u、g、o三个字母来代替加号前面的a。比如:
chmod u+x,g+x,o+x 文件名
参数中的文件名是一个文件的路径,如果是当前目录的文件,可以不加路径,只给个文件名。
❽ linux权限设置
1
1.给主人添加读权限,并减去执行权限:chmod u+r,u-x filename
2.给所有用户(主人、同组用户、其他组用户)都添加写权限,并减去执行权限:chmod +w,-x filename
3.给主人添加读和执行权限:chmod u+rx filename
4.给同组用户减去写和执行权限:chmod g-wx filename
2
1.可以一次为多种用户设置权限,比如主人、同组用户、其他组用户
2.具体权限(rwx)可以一次设置一个或多个
3.增加、减少权限需要分别设置,这样写是错误的:chmod u+r-w filename,应该这样写:chmod u+r,u-w filename
4.可以统一为各种用户设置统一权限
5.普通用户只能给自己“家目录”的文件设置权限,不能设置其他用户所在“家目录”文件的权限
3
各权限对应的数字:读——4,写——2,执行——10:没有权限1:执行权限2:写权限3:执行、写权限4:读权限5:执行、读权限6:写、读权限7:执行、写、读权限
语法格式:chmod ABC filename
ABC是三个数字,分别表示主人、同组用户、其他组用户的权限
chmod 642 filename表示主人对该文件有读、写权限,同组用户对该文件有读权限,其他组用户对该文件有写权限
❾ linux下文件的读写执行权限 wrx
dwrx-wrx-wrx
x:是excuteable
w: 是4 r:是2 x:是1
可以使用chmod 777 等设置不同的权限
d:代表的是文件夹
-:代表的是文件
第一组的wrx代表的是自己的读写执行
第二组的代表的是自己组下的读写执行
第三组代表的是不在自己组下的读写执行权限
❿ 怎么样给linux文件添加可执行权限
Linux的文件操作权限
我们一般会嫌麻烦,直接上:,可读,可写,可执行
sudo chmod 777 文件名